About six weeks ago, we were at the World Cafe Live for the Philly Local Lonely Hearts Club Band – and it was easily one of the best shows we've seen this year. Jim Boggia was kind enough to upload his version of "She's Leaving Home" from that evening to YouTube. It doesn't do justice to the actual performance, but it's definitely worth a viewing. This evening, local singer/songwriter Jim Boggia will be opening for Duncan Sheik at the World Cafe at 8PM. Boggia, formerly of 4 Way Street, has been travelling with Sheik's White Limousine tour since January.
